## Deployment

Heads up: we've moved everything off the old cron boxes and into Spindlecraft, our workflow engine. That means no more SSHing into hosts to edit crontabs — jobs are defined declaratively and deployed with the rest of the app. If a job misfires, Spindlecraft retries with backoff, so don't panic at the first failure alert. Deploys go through the usual pipeline; staging picks up changes automatically, production needs a manual promote. The values the engine expects at deploy time are listed below.

config for bajeg-kadug:
holix:
  log_level: warn
  metrics_host: metrics.holix.tolvaqsys.internal
  pool_size: 8

## Deployment

Textgate's encoding sniffer runs as a sidecar next to the upload service. Deploy both together; the sniffer inspects the first 64 KB of each uploaded text file and tags it before storage. Mismatched tags block ingestion, so keep the confidence threshold sane. The sidecar reads its runtime settings from the values below.

deployment values, yafop-fahap:
[lamwyn]
team = silath
access_code = ac_166fb2
host = lamwyn.orvexgrid.example
port = 9300
owner = pelael.praius
peer = istiel.zarqeldyn.corp

## 3.8.0 — Changed defaults in Mapforge tile cache

Heads up, on-call folks: the Mapforge cache layer now evicts by LRU instead of TTL-only, and the default memory ceiling doubled. Cold-start warmup is also on by default, so expect a brief CPU spike after restarts — that's normal, don't page anyone. Stale-while-revalidate is enabled for zoom levels 0–8. After upgrading, nodes pick up the new defaults shown here:

config for kajof-fahif:
[druael]
port = 9000
region = east-4
host = druael.paliqlabs.internal
timeout_ms = 2000
retries = 2

Handing off resizr-cli to Priya before the Thornbay sync. Batch mode works; webp output still flaky on large queues. Don't touch the worker pool sizing — it's tuned. Release job runs from the Kestrel runner, creds rotate Friday. If the signing account locks during rotation, recovery is self-serve. Use the passphrase below to restore access to the build vault.

strongbox words: druiel-frador-brieth-druys-fenys-zorwyn-zorael